American actress Sandra Bullock is being asked to strip the Academy Award she won for her lead role in the 2009 biopic The Blind Side. This was reported by TMZ.
In particular, former US National Football League (NFL) player Michael Oher, for whom the film was made, only stated in 2023 that some events in the film were not true. For example, the fact that Tui’s family adopted him, adding that the family made money from the project, but he received nothing.
The athlete’s lawsuit states that in 2004, when he turned 18, Tui was forced to sign a custody agreement that gave them complete control over Michael’s financial affairs.
Tui’s family alleged that Michael Oher tried to extort $15 million from them before going to court.
After this, netizens attacked Bullock with anger, believing that she did not deserve to receive the Oscar for the best actress in the movie The Blind Side. At the same time, some are wondering what the star has to do with the hype surrounding Michael Oher’s statement.
The actor who played Oher on the screen – Quinton Aaron – stood up for Bullock and considered the accusations against him unfair.
